# Ferncastle Term Sheet (Managers Only)

Ferncastle Holdings has submitted a term sheet for a distribution partnership covering the Aldric product line. Terms include shared warehousing costs, a two-year minimum commitment, and volume-based rebates. Negotiations continue on territory boundaries. Branch managers should not reference the deal in customer conversations until it is signed. The confidential note below describes how this fits our broader plans.

board note of kadug-tawig: Only 5 of the 100 pilot accounts renewed Oliath, so a churn review is set for April 15.

14:22 — Proctorline exam queue stalled; candidates stuck at check-in. Cause: a consumer crash loop after a malformed session payload. 14:31 — queue drained manually, crash-looping pod cordoned. 14:45 — hotfix deployed, payload validation added upstream. Support: affected candidates were auto-rescheduled; no manual action needed unless a tenant escalates. Full retro next week. The hotfix's trace token is recorded below.

build token for tawif-bahip: htk31_68bba16e1afabfef4ecc69408c06f16

# Service Accounts: String Extraction

The `extract-i18n` script pulls translatable strings from all Bramblewick repos and pushes them to the Glossa service. It runs under the `i18n-extractor` service account. Do not run it under your personal account; Glossa rate-limits individual users aggressively. The account has write access to the staging catalog only. Set the token in your shell before invoking the script. The current staging token is below.

API key for kahap-kafog: zpat15_6qzxZ7YR8aDwjmp

- [ ] Webhook retry semantics — Fennick delivery service

Before we ship, double-check that the new retry policy actually does what the docs say: exponential backoff capped at six attempts, jitter on every retry, and dead-lettering after the final failure instead of the old silent drop. Tomas swears the idempotency keys survive redelivery now, but please poke the staging consumer yourself. If it all looks sane, sign off here and record the candidate's token, which appears below.

pipeline stamp: htk31_1c7ec759e2e58660c08c1553b5dcac3